§ 78120

Added by Stats. 2022, Ch. 257, Sec. 2. (AB 2293) Effective January 1, 2023. Operative January 1, 2024, pursuant to Sec. 4 of Stats. 2022, Ch. 257.

“Remedial investigation” means those actions deemed necessary by the department to determine the full extent of a hazardous substance release at a site, identify the public health and environment threat posed by the release, collect data on possible remedies, and otherwise evaluate the site for purposes of developing a remedial action plan.
